DIED:NOBLE - At Milltown, Me., November 13th, Chas. A. Noble, aged 90 years, 7 months. (St. Croix Courier, November 27, 1902)

In the 1900 U.S. Census, widower Zenas Noble, 88, born March 1822 in Canada, parents born Canada, was livingon Stoddard Street in Calais, Maine.

In the 1880 U.S. Census, lumber mill worker Charles Z. Noble, 67, born Canada, father born England, mother born Canada, was living in Calais, Maine, with Lydia A., 63, born Canada, parents born Canada; lumber mill worker Thomas W., 30, single, born Canada; and grandson Zenous, 6, born Maine, parents born Canada.

In the 1860 U.S. Census, Zenous Noble, 47, born N.B., was living in Ward 1, Calais, Maine, with Lydia A.,42; William H., 24; Allen, 23; Charles E., 19; Lydia A., 17; Mary E., 15; Moses, 13; Thomas W., 11;Hannah A., 8; and Ransford N., 5, all born in N.B.; and George W., no age, born Maine.

In the 1851 Canada Census, labourer Zones Noble, 38, native, was living in St. Mary's Parish, York County, N.B. with Lydia A., 33, native; William H., 16; Allen, 14; Matthew, 12; Charles Z., 10; Lydia A.,8; Mary E., 6; Moses, 5; and Thomas, 2, all native born. Living with them was aunt Isabella Day, 19, native.
